Job Summary

The Technology Quality Technician is responsible for executing quality control activities to ensure that products and systems meet defined standards and specifications. This role involves conducting inspections, tests, and documentation of results while ensuring compliance with the organization’s Quality Management System. The ideal candidate will possess a strong combination of technical, analytical, and practical skills, with a deep understanding of how quality performance impacts overall equipment and system reliability.

 

Job Description

  • Inspect documentation, parts, components, materials, subassemblies, and finished equipment against stated specifications using calibrated measurement systems with verified repeatability and reproducibility.
  • Ensure full compliance with applicable inspection procedures and standard work.
  • Perform manufacturing and engineering tests in accordance with established procedures and standard work.
  • Assist in designing test methods, fixtures, and setups to support product verification.
  • Conduct all inspection and testing activities safely and in alignment with company safety standards.
  • Contribute to the creation and review of Hazard Analyses and Risk Control documentation for inspection and test activities.
  • When authorized, perform calibration of measurement and test systems to maintain accuracy and reliability.
  • Maintain familiarity with inspection and test procedures, standard work, and test plans, providing input for continuous improvement.
  • Apply Manufacturing System principles and tools to identify and implement process improvements.
  • Record inspection and test results accurately and in a timely manner.
  • Verify data stability and consistency over time where feasible.
